Ubuntu系统安装配置笔记

最近装了台Ubuntu系统用于日常工作,过程中搜索了很多资料或找ChatGPT解答疑问,已有的资料都比较详细了,因此这篇笔记主要是列举大纲和参考网站,并记录中间踩坑耗时较多的问题。

一,系统安装

1,镜像下载

官方网站: https://ubuntu.com/download/desktop

当前最新是Ubuntu 22.04.4 LTS,好像会自动选择下载节点速度很快几MB每秒。

2,安装

  1. 制作启动U盘(Ventoy/Rufus)
  1. 安装系统
  • Ubuntu分区(/boot, /, swap)

    因为都在一个硬盘上,又不能准确预测各个目录(/, /home, /usr等)可能用到的大小,所以只分了启动引导分区,根目录分区和交换分区三块。

    • /boot分区(即EFI System Partition)作为启动引导器的装载位置,分配1GB空间;
    • /根分区,空间大小是减去/boot和swap分区后剩余值,或再减去一部分预留空间;
    • swap交换分区,如果内存条容量够也可以不用配该分区,或在系统启动后配置swap文件,比起用swap分区的方式更灵活,空间设值通常跟物理内存一样就好。因为要编译Android系统,官方要求是64GB运行内存,而实际只有32GB物理内存,稳妥起见配置了50GB交换空间(最开始只配置了16GB,后来编译内存不够失败了又做的调整)。另外看文档MLC类型的固态硬盘擦写次数一般在1000至3000次之间,交换空间比较伤硬盘,所以在系统中设置vm.swappiness=20,确保正常情况不会用到交换空间;
  1. 参考资料

二,软件安装

1,安装输入法

  • 安装步骤:
    1. 执行命令: sudo apt install ibus
    2. 配置输入方式: Settings -> Region&Language -> Manage Installed Languages -> Keyboard input method system: IBus
    3. 执行命令: sudo apt install ibus-pinyin
    4. 重启 reboot
  • 参考链接:https://zhuanlan.zhihu.com/p/660386984

之前安装过 Fcitx(Free Chinese Input Toy for X)框架的输入法,比如搜狗输入法(https://shurufa.sogou.com/),但安装完成用了一段时间后,可能是系统更新导致所有应用都输不了汉字,然后按照官方文档(https://shurufa.sogou.com/linux/guide)反复安装重启了几次都没成功。另外感觉 ibus-pinyin 使用体验还行,不是很差,而且候选词框在所有软件中都能准确定位到光标下方。

2,安装工作必备软件

注:下载的.deb安装包,通过 sudo dpkg -i xxx.deb 命令安装。

3,安装开发工具

  • Java: sudo apt install openjdk-17-jdk-headless
  • Node: sudo apt install nodejs
  • Git: sudo apt install git
  • Curl: sudo apt install curl
  • Tree: sudo apt install tree
  • Cmake: sudo apt-get install cmake
  • Zsh: sudo apt install zsh
    • ohmyzsh插件: sh -c “$(curl -fsSL https://raw.githubusercontent.com/ohmyzsh/ohmyzsh/master/tools/install.sh)”
  • 护眼休息工具: sudo apt install safeeyes

三,常见问题

1,汉字“复”“门”等简体中文显示为异体(日文)字形

2,VSCode不显示汉字输入法

可能原因是在VSCode最开始在应用商店中安装的,它的版本阉割了输入法部分。

  • 解决方法:使用 sudo apt-get install code 重新安装,卸载了 snap 的版本(snap remove code)。

3,显示清晰度不够调整分辨率

用的是27寸2K的显示器(2560x1440),使用系统默认选项文字锯齿会很明显,整体文字图标显示也篇小了点。

  • 解决方案:Settings -> Displays -> Scale:125% ;(如果调整 Resolution: 1920x1080 只是整体变大而清晰度会下降)

  • 遗留问题:Chrome/VSCode 的文字感觉发虚清晰度不够,而 SublimeText/Terminal/系统应用 文字清晰度都还行;(也可能当前机器没有装独立显卡的原因)

四,高效使用

1,常用快捷键

  1. 系统截图: PtrScrn 按键
  2. 窗口切换
    • Win 键: 显示全部应用
    • Win+Up 键: 最大化当前窗口
    • Win+Right 键: 当前窗口靠右边对齐
    • Win+Alt+Right键: 切换到右边的桌面
  • 16
    点赞
  • 13
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
要在Ubuntu安装CUDA,您可以按照以下步骤进行操作: 1. 首先,确保您的笔记本电脑上已经安装了适当的NVIDIA显卡驱动程序。您可以通过以下命令来检查: ``` $ ubuntu-drivers devices ``` 如果您尚未安装驱动程序,可以使用以下命令来安装推荐的驱动程序: ``` $ sudo ubuntu-drivers autoinstall ``` 2. 接下来,您需要下载与您的CUDA版本相对应的CUDA Toolkit。您可以在NVIDIA官方网站上找到适合您的CUDA版本。 3. 下载完CUDA Toolkit后,打开终端,并导航到您下载文件的目录。然后,使用以下命令使安装程序可执行: ``` $ chmod +x cuda_*.run ``` 4. 运行安装程序,并按照提示进行安装。在安装过程中,您可能需要接受许可协议和提供一些配置选项。 5. 安装完成后,您需要将CUDA的路径添加到系统环境变量中。打开终端,并编辑您的`.bashrc`文件: ``` $ nano ~/.bashrc ``` 6. 在文件末尾添加以下行,其中`/usr/local/cuda-X.X/bin`是您CUDA安装的路径(X.X是您的CUDA版本号): ``` export PATH=/usr/local/cuda-X.X/bin${PATH:+:${PATH}} export LD_LIBRARY_PATH=/usr/local/cuda-X.X/lib64${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}} ``` 保存并关闭文件。 7. 最后,重新加载您的`.bashrc`文件,使更改生效: ``` $ source ~/.bashrc ``` 现在,您的笔记本电脑上应该已经成功安装了CUDA。您可以使用`nvcc --version`命令来验证CUDA的安装情况。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值